I bought the anorak out of sentiment, as I had one as a young boy. I'm a big guy, 180 cm tall with a 140 cm chest, so for comfort I had to buy a 3XL. I like the underarm zippers—these solutions work really well during physical activity. I tested it at 5°C with just a t-shirt. For outdoor activity: Score 3/10. With an extra level 2 insulating layer: Score 6/10. With a light down jacket and the anorak: Score 8/10. Level 2 + down + anorak: 10/10. Comfort with just a t-shirt + anorak at 15°C: 8/10. At 20°C with just a t-shirt + anorak: 10/10. Remember, the kangaroo pocket: the more you put in, the more it pulls forward. You have to keep it zipped, otherwise everything falls out when you bend over. This jacket is not for everyone. Either you like this type of kangaroo jacket, or you hate it. Everyone has to decide for themselves.

Loose-fitting anorak jacket designed for optimal cold weather protection and excellent breathability. Velcro panels on the shoulders allow for the attachment of patches or emblems.
Durable materials
Constructed from a cotton and polyester blend, the jacket incorporates elastane to enhance stretch, delivering superior comfort and increased freedom of movement. The fabric’s substantial weight of 220 g/m2 ensures reliable thermal insulation and robust protection against the cold.
Adjustable hood, elastic cuffs, side zippers
Engineered for complete freedom of movement, the jacket ensures comfort even during demanding physical activity. Side zippers enable quick donning and removal, while also enhancing airflow. Features such as an adjustable hood, elastic cuffs, and a bottom hem allow for a personalized fit and offer extra wind protection.

Rip-Stop weave protects the fabric from abrasions and tears. It is characterized by additional threads woven in at regular intervals, forming a mesh-like pattern. It provides high strength to the fabric, increases resistance to mechanical damage, especially tears.

I already had the green Tracer anorak and for a long time I wanted it in the RAL7013 version. At a height of 1.72 m and weight of 70 kg, size M is loose and perfect to comfortably wear the Wolfhound jacket underneath. I like that the anorak can be completely unzipped under the arms – it’s a big plus during physical activity when the weather changes.
